“Hey you can just go Google it and you’ll find it”, might not remain such a famous daily-life statement anymore, especially with its competitor Ask.com, going overboard with making its sight extremely user-friendly and easy to navigate (I still like google far more than Ask). The venerable Wall Street Journal even concludes Ask.com has now the lead over the Goog in terms of how search results are displayed and navigated.
Apparently, while google doesn’t give you an entire series of options in terms of getting news, images and video on the same page while you run a search, Ask, with its new look is designed to give you all that and much more.
Instead of one jumbled list containing various confusing types of material, Ask divides the page into three parts, with the largest portion consisting of web links and a few ads (which I feel google handles in a much better way without interfering with the text displayed).
Sure, being new, different and a cut above the rest is the mantra of the day, but being simple and easy to understand is equally important in my opinion. Google beats all other search engines in terms of information, depth and variety, and in an information-dominated industry, that’s what’s of utmost importance. (NiRa)
